Focused Growth‑capital Investment ModelBTI’s business model targets later‑stage internet and software companies with minority stakes and strategic support. That durable focus provides diversified exposure to scaling technology businesses, increases probability of successful exits, and fits a repeatable capital‑appreciation strategy over medium term.
Conservative Balance Sheet With No DebtZero reported debt and sizeable equity provide lasting financial flexibility to support follow‑on investments, withstand prolonged cash‑flow variability, and avoid forced asset sales. This structural strength reduces financing risk and preserves optionality across market cycles.
Recent Strong Profitability And MarginsTwo consecutive years of high margins and positive revenue momentum demonstrate the company’s ability to generate meaningful earnings from its investment portfolio. Sustained profitability supports NAV growth and creates capacity for reserves or distributions when realized exits occur.
